How Meriwether County compares nationally

Food access in Meriwether County compares favorably nationally: its 3.3% low-access share is lower than the vast majority of the 3,133 U.S. counties with USDA data, higher than only 7% of them (rank #2,902).

Meriwether County's lower-band USDA tier split

4 census tracts grouped by USDA classification · 1 LILA.

Food access tier distribution for Meriwether County, GA USDA-defined food-access tiers: 3 census tracts adequate (within distance threshold), 0 limited, 1 severe (low-income low-access food desert). Total 4 tracts evaluated. 3 tracts adequate (75.0%) 1 tracts severe / food desert (25.0%) Adequate 75% Limited 0% Severe 25% Food-access tier distribution: Meriwether County, GA
Source: USDA Economic Research Service, Food Access Research Atlas 2019

By USDA urbanicity classification, Meriwether County has 0 urban and 4 rural census tracts. The 1-mile (urban) vs 10-mile (rural) distance threshold above applies per tract, so a county's access rate reflects this mix.

Thick SNAP store book in Meriwether County

Meriwether County has 26 stores currently authorized to accept SNAP (EBT) benefits, across 4 store categories. Convenience Store lead with 12 locations (46% of the total), followed by combination grocery/other.
